Welcome to Episode 191! MTT Coach Gareth James and Peak Performance Mindset Coach Dr. Tricia Cardner are back discussing all things poker strategy & mindset. The hosts continue their WSOP/SCOOP prep series in this episode by interviewing poker professional, coach, and streamer Bryan Paris. Topics discussed in this episode include: 
What a day in the life of Bryan looks like now that he has a wife and kidsHow he schedules and maintains a consistent playing schedule and study habitHow to put in the work to achieve poker successWhy it’s important to pace yourself mentally in live events & other tips to use when playing long, multiday live eventsResources
